Begrip 1060 Aluminium blad
1060 aluminum sheet is a commercially pure aluminum alloy, comprising 99.6% aluminium, making it one of the highest purity grades available in the aluminum family.
Het is van de 1000 serie of aluminum alloys, which are characterized by their Uitstekende corrosieweerstand, high electrical and thermal conductivity, En Uitstekende werkbaarheid.
Dit maakt 1060 aluminum sheet ideal for various applications where these properties are crucial.

The main features of 1060 aluminum are:
- Hoge zuiverheid: Ten minste 99.6% aluminium.
- Goede corrosiebestendigheid: Resists corrosion well, particularly in mild environments.
- Good formability: Easy to bend, stretch, en vorm.
- Lage kracht: It is not as strong as some of the other aluminum alloys, but its superior properties make it useful in applications that require high workability.
1060 aluminum sheet is ideal for applications requiring non-ferrous, lightweight materials, such as electrical conductors, voedselverpakking, and decorative materials.
What are the Implementation Standards of 1060 Aluminium blad
Manufacturers produce aluminum alloy sheets under strict standards to maintain consistent mechanical properties and chemical composition. De 1060 aluminium blad follows these same guidelines, with international and regional standards clearly outlining its implementation requirements.
Some of the most common standards that 1060 aluminum adheres to include:
1. ASTM -normen (United States)
- ASTM B209: Standaardspecificatie voor aluminium en aluminium-legering plaat en plaat.
- ASTM B221: Standard Specification for Aluminum and Aluminum-Alloy Extruded Bars, Rods, Shapes, and Tubes.
2. JIS Standards (Japan)
- Jis H 4000: Aluminum and Aluminum-Alloy Sheets and Plates for General Applications.
- Jis H 4040: Wrought Aluminum and Aluminum-Alloy Strip for Electrical Conductors.
3. ISO -normen (Internationale)
- ISO 209: Wrought Aluminum and Aluminum-Alloy Sheet, Strip, and Plate.
- ISO 6361: Wrought Aluminum and Aluminum Alloy Strip for Electrical Conductors.
These standards define parameters such as chemische samenstelling, mechanische eigenschappen, toleranties, En surface finishes, ensuring that 1060 aluminum sheets meet the necessary quality and performance criteria.

1060 Aluminum Sheet Chemical Properties
De chemische samenstelling van 1060 aluminum is critical in determining its suitability for specific applications. Its chemical properties, as per the standards, zijn als volgt:
| Element | Samenstelling (% bij gewicht) |
|---|---|
| Aluminium (Al) | 99.6% min |
| Ijzer (Fe) | 0.05% maximaal |
| Koper (Cu) | 0.05% maximaal |
| Mangaan (Mn) | 0.03% maximaal |
| Magnesium (Mg) | 0.03% maximaal |
| Silicium (En) | 0.25% maximaal |
| Zink (Zn) | 0.05% maximaal |
| Titanium (Van) | 0.03% maximaal |
De high purity of 1060 aluminium results in excellent properties for applications requiring good corrosieweerstand, elektrische geleidbaarheid, En thermische geleidbaarheid. Echter, due to its low strength, it is not suitable for structural applications where higher strength is required.
1060 Aluminum Sheet Performance Table in Different States
De uitvoering van 1060 aluminum sheet varies depending on its temper or state, which refers to the material’s hardness and strength after it has undergone certain heat treatments. Below is a performance table van 1060 aluminum in different tempers:
| Woedeaanval | Treksterkte (MPA) | Levert kracht op (MPA) | Verlenging (%) | Hardheid (Brinell) |
|---|---|---|---|---|
| O (Gegloeid) | 55-105 | 25-40 | 35-45 | 23-27 |
| H14 (Work Hardened) | 90-120 | 50-75 | 15-25 | 35-40 |
| H18 (Fully Work Hardened) | 120-145 | 80-100 | 5-10 | 50-60 |
As the table shows, H14 and H18 tempers are significantly harder than the O Temper (gegloeid), but the levert kracht op En verlenging values are higher in the softer, more ductile states. The hardness values also increase as the alloy moves from annealed to work-hardened states.

1060 Aluminum Sheet Common Surface Treatment Processes
Surface treatments enhance the physical properties and appearance of 1060 aluminium vellen, making them suitable for a variety of applications. Some common surface treatment processes include:
Anodiseren
Anodizing involves an electrochemical process that converts the aluminum surface into a durable oxide layer. This increases the material’s corrosion resistance and can also provide an aesthetic finish.
Polijsten
Polishing creates a smooth, shiny surface on the aluminum sheet, commonly applied in industries like automotive, architectuur, en consumentenelektronica.

Coating
Aluminum sheets can be coated with various materials such as verf of powder coatings to enhance their appearance and increase resistance to environmental factors such as UV light, vocht, and pollutants.
Chemical Film
Chemical film, also known as chromate conversion coating, enhances the corrosion resistance of aluminum while maintaining its electrical conductivity. This is commonly used in the ruimtevaart En militair industries.
Embossing
Embossing is a process of pressing a concave and convex texture or pattern on the surface of an aluminum plate through mechanical pressure. It is mainly used to enhance decorativeness, anti-slip properties, or add identification functions.

Vergelijking 1060 Aluminum Sheet with Other Alloy Sheets
Bij vergelijking 1060 aluminum sheet to other alloy sheets, zoals 3003 of 6061, the key differences are:
| Eigendom | 1060 Aluminium blad | 3003 Aluminium blad | 6061 Aluminium blad |
|---|---|---|---|
| Legeringsreeks | 1000 Serie | 3000 Serie | 6000 Serie |
| Treksterkte | Laag (50-100 MPA) | Medium (100-150 MPA) | Hoog (180-310 MPA) |
| Corrosieweerstand | Uitstekend | Goed | Goed |
| Werkbaarheid | Uitstekend | Goed | Goed |
| Elektrische geleidbaarheid | Hoog (60-65% IACS) | Gematigd | Laag |
| Toepassingen | Elektrisch, verpakking, voedsel | Dakbedekking, gutters, tanks | Structureel, ruimtevaart |
Belangrijke verschillen:
- Kracht: 6061 offers the highest strength, making it suitable for structural and high-performance applications, terwijl 1060 aluminum is softer and more malleable, making it ideal for decoratief En elektrisch uses.
- Corrosieweerstand: 1060 aluminum has superior corrosion resistance, making it ideal for environments exposed to moisture and chemicals.
- Elektrische geleidbaarheid: 1060 aluminum has excellent conductivity, making it the preferred choice for elektrisch toepassingen.
